The Science Behind the Weight of Water
Water’s density—1 gram per cubic centimeter—is what makes it feel so substantial when you engage with it directly. A single drop, often less than 0.05 grams, might seem trivial—but multiply that by thousands, hundreds of thousands, or even millions of drops, and the cumulative weight becomes extraordinary. Each drop, while tiny, embodies the physical reality of fluid mass, challenging our instinctive idea that water is weightless or effortless.
